The inspirznlicmzul liznsler l,l'0gl'Zllll. ...-- 'f ,,.- l':1rLiciJ:aLinf were Nh: Lo :mil his I B clmrus classes, Floyd xV2lgllCI', Helen -jo lichols, limb Tremzuine, Renee Lewis, :mil Reverend Parr ol' the Con- gregzilionzil filllll'l'll. ,fy ' Page Om' Hundred Three JUG COUNCIL Officers of the -lug Council are Nancy Burk, Secretary, Lucille Kempers, Presidentg and Bob- bie Bartlett, Vice President. jug Council is made up by one representa- tive from each gym and girls' chorus class. The Council governs jug Club, which includes every girl in school. . I jug Council sponsored two social events this year. In the fall, Jug presented the Highland Fling. a semi- formal dance held in the south gym. The theme was Scotch, complete with a plaid ceiling. In the spring the April Showers formal dance was held at the Sub building on the University campus. In addition, jug Council sponsored the get acquainted system for girls of Highland. Each new girl is assigned a big sister to show her around. Any girl having 75 jug points may earn a jug pin. For every additional 150 points, a ring is added to the guard chain on the pin. Points are earned by service to the school in many different ways. A few of the ways are: serving on clubs, decorating for dances, publications staffs, hall guards, office assistants, student council, Jug council, intramural sports, and many others. Another big event was the Jug Fall Fashion Show. A new feature this year was male models to escort the girls to the platform. Q .jug's pride and joy, the Fiesta, was a huge success. It was held March 30 in the south gym. Each gym class supported a candidate for Fiesta Queen. A grand baile was held after the Fiesta, for which Marvin Daly's band provided the music. To top off a successful year, .lug Council members held a banquet at the Fez Club. Page One Himdred Ten lIlEl?lfilL Elllli HICHLICHT COMPLETES SECOND SUCCESSFUL YEAR The HIGHLICHT, Highland High Schools bi-monthly, had just completed its second suc- cessful year as a first rate publi- cation. All through the year the HIGHLIGHT has reported the outstanding events. In the fall came football, homecoming, and cheerleader tryouts. Winter brought basketball, hockey, the Junior formal, along with all the gala holiday events. Spring brings baseball, the Prom, Fiesta, and last, but not least, Cradua- tion. The HICHLICHT has many outstanding features such as Margie's timely editorials, -les- sie's Rhodes Around High- land, XfVilkins Kimbrough's ln the Locker Room, not to men- tion the interesting, personal in- terviews. The I-IICHLIGHT really puts all the big affairs at Highland across to the students. VVithout the I-IICHLICHT, a lot of things going on at Highland would go unnoticed. The HICHLICHT is fi- nanced by your student activity ticket. Ads also help to pay for the publication.
